58th Cannes International Film Festival 2005 May 11-22, 2005
The Ecumenical Jury awards its 31th prize to
Caché (Hidden) by Michael Haneke France/Austria/Germany/Italy, 2005
The intimate universe of a television presenter is filmed by an anonymous voyeur. These images, which are sent to him, are worrisome and disturbing, because they resuscitate events from his childhood and resonate in the present. In a pure style, the director evokes the complexity of one’s responsibility towards the past and History.

and a commendation to the film in the section «Un Certain Regard»
Delwende (Lève-toi et marche) by S.Pierre Yameogo Burkina Faso/France/Suisse, 2005
for the story of a courageous young woman who stands up to the patriarchal power in her African village, setting the values of solidarity and truth against certain oppressive customs and superstitions.

The 2005 Jury:
Hans Hodel, président, Switzerland Corine Rochesson, France Maggie Morgan, Egypt Philipppe Rocher, France Marina Sanna, Italy Jean-Michel Duband, France
